Guiseley to Featherstone by train

A train trip from Guiseley to Featherstone takes about 1hrs 25 mins on average, covering roughly 19 miles (32 kilometres). With around 31 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£6.10,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Amenities

Guiseley Station is well-equipped to handle your ticketing needs, boasting both a ticket office with generous hours and ticket machines that accept cash and cards. Collect your prepaid tickets right at the machine, ensuring a hassle-free start to your journey. For those embracing the future of travel, smartcards are also issued and validated at the station. Accessibility is prioritized, with step-free access available in specific parts, though it's important to note that tactile pavings are not present. Wheelchair access is feasible, and an induction loop supports passengers with hearing impairments.

Comfort and Convenience

The station's amenities are somewhat basic, with the absence of waiting rooms or toilets. However, there is a seating area for those waiting for their train. While there are no refreshment facilities on site, this lets you explore nearby eateries, diving into local culinary delights before or after your journey. For cycling enthusiasts, the station provides 15 bicycle storage spaces, including both lockers and stands monitored by CCTV, ensuring your bike remains safe while you travel.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

The station is devoid of a traditional ticket office but ensures a smooth ticket purchasing experience with available ticket machines, including accessible ones on Platform 1, allowing for the collection of tickets bought online. While staff assistance is not available on-site, customer information can be accessed through screens and announcements. Rest assured, step-free access is afforded in parts of the station, promising ease for wheelchair users and other passengers with mobility needs. Boarding ramps are carried on all trains, providing further reassurance. While amenities such as luggage storage, seating areas, and food outlets are absent, the proximity of Featherstone’s town center offers convenient alternatives within walking distance.

Transport Links and Travel Connections

Featherstone Station is conveniently connected to various transport options for seamless onward travel. Rail replacement services are accessible on Station Lane next to the level crossing, ensuring continuity of travel during service interruptions. For those preferring taxis, services can be arranged through Northern Railway’s dedicated taxi booking service. Additionally, there is a nearby bus stop with Busline information available at 0870 608 2608. For further metro services, inquiries can be directed to WYPTE at 0113 245 7676.
